Paired associative stimulation (PAS) at 21.5 ms and 25 ms intervals, which normally enhance motor cortex excitability, cancel each other out when intermixed. Cerebellar transcranial direct current stimulation (TDCS) can restore the effects, suggesting mutual inhibition between PAS protocols.
